Automated Generation of Robotics Applications from Simulink and SysML Models

被引:2
|
作者
Morelli, Matteo [1 ]
机构
[1] Scuola Super Sant Anna, Inst Commun Informat & Percept TeCiP, I-56124 Pisa, Italy
来源
30TH ANNUAL ACM SYMPOSIUM ON APPLIED COMPUTING, VOLS I AND II | 2015年
关键词
D O I
10.1145/2695664.2695882
中图分类号
TP39 [计算机的应用];
学科分类号
081203 ; 0835 ;
摘要
Models are used in control domains to improve the quality of the system and its development process by early validation and verification, using simulation or model-checking. Robotic middlewares, such as Orocos-RTT, provide the infrastructure to execute component-based applications and abstract the functionality from the computing platform, but are hardly integrated in a model-based flow with automatic code generation. Control algorithms can be specified and designed using synchronous models (Simulink), but with the limitation that the code can only be executed in a single core. We propose a model-driven approach and tool support to specify the execution platform, the software and message implementation of synchronous models, and a semantic-spreserving deployment on Orocos-RTT with the automatic generation of glue code.
引用
收藏
页码:1948 / 1954
页数:7
相关论文
共 50 条
  • [41] Foundation models in robotics: Applications, challenges, and the future
    Firoozi, Roya
    Tucker, Johnathan
    Tian, Stephen
    Majumdar, Anirudha
    Sun, Jiankai
    Liu, Weiyu
    Zhu, Yuke
    Song, Shuran
    Kapoor, Ashish
    Hausman, Karol
    Ichter, Brian
    Driess, Danny
    Wu, Jiajun
    Lu, Cewu
    Schwager, Mac
    INTERNATIONAL JOURNAL OF ROBOTICS RESEARCH, 2024,
  • [42] SLDG: a metamodel for Simulink/Stateflow models and its applications
    Prasad, Shambhu
    Nayak, Suraj
    Vijay, Vamshi
    Mall, Rajib
    INNOVATIONS IN SYSTEMS AND SOFTWARE ENGINEERING, 2016, 12 (04) : 263 - 278
  • [43] Communication-oriented performance optimisation during code generation from Simulink models
    Yan, Rongjie
    Yu, Min
    Huang, Kai
    Zhang, Xiaomeng
    INTERNATIONAL JOURNAL OF EMBEDDED SYSTEMS, 2014, 6 (2-3) : 124 - 134
  • [44] Automated Generation of Management Workflows for Running Applications by Deriving and Enriching Instance Models
    Harzenetter, Lukas
    Binz, Tobias
    Breitenbuecher, Uwe
    Leymann, Frank
    Wurster, Michael
    CLOSER: PROCEEDINGS OF THE 11TH INTERNATIONAL CONFERENCE ON CLOUD COMPUTING AND SERVICES SCIENCE, 2021, : 99 - 110
  • [45] SysML: Lessons from Early Applications and Future Directions
    Friedenthal, Sanford
    Insight, 2009, 12 (04) : 10 - 12
  • [46] Exploration of Synthesis Methods from Simulink Models to FPGA for Aerospace Applications Invited Paper
    Curzel, Serena
    Fiorito, Michele
    Cueva, Patricia Lopez
    Jorge, Tiago
    Tsiodras, Thanassis
    Ferrandi, Fabrizio
    PROCEEDINGS OF THE 20TH ACM INTERNATIONAL CONFERENCE ON COMPUTING FRONTIERS 2023, CF 2023, 2023, : 243 - 249
  • [47] Automated Generation of Synchronous Formal Models from SystemC Descriptions
    Kalla, Hamoudi
    Berner, David
    Talpin, Jean-Pierre
    JOURNAL OF CIRCUITS SYSTEMS AND COMPUTERS, 2019, 28 (04)
  • [48] Automated generation of structural design models from SBVR specification
    Bonais, Mohammed
    Nguyen, Kinh
    Pardede, Eric
    Rahayu, Wenny
    APPLIED ONTOLOGY, 2016, 11 (01) : 51 - 87
  • [49] AUTOMATED TEST CODE GENERATION FROM CLASS STATE MODELS
    Xu, Dianxiang
    Xu, Weifeng
    Wong, W. Eric
    INTERNATIONAL JOURNAL OF SOFTWARE ENGINEERING AND KNOWLEDGE ENGINEERING, 2009, 19 (04) : 599 - 623
  • [50] MODEL BASED DESIGN AND AUTOMATED CODE GENERATION FROM SIMULINK TARGETED FOR TMS570 MCU
    Lambersky, V.
    2012 5TH EUROPEAN DSP EDUCATION AND RESEARCH CONFERENCE (EDERC), 2012, : 225 - 228